First and foremost, a timer heater thermostat allows you to program the heating system to turn on and off at specific times. This feature is especially useful for homeowners who have a regular schedule and want to ensure that their home is warm and cozy when they return from work or wake up in the morning. By setting the thermostat to a lower temperature when you are away or asleep, you can reduce energy consumption and save money on your utility bills.
Another advantage of a timer heater thermostat is that it helps to maintain a consistent temperature throughout the day. Instead of constantly adjusting the temperature manually, the thermostat can regulate the heat based on your programmed settings. This not only prevents overheating or underheating but also ensures that your living space is always at the desired comfort level.

When choosing a timer heater thermostat, there are several factors to consider. First and foremost, make sure to select a programmable thermostat that is compatible with your heating system. Whether you have a central heating system, a wall heater, or a portable electric heater, there are different types of thermostats available to suit your needs.
Additionally, consider the features and settings offered by the thermostat. Some models come with advanced options such as multiple heating zones, Wi-Fi connectivity, and energy-saving modes. These additional functionalities can provide greater control over your heating system and help you optimize its performance for maximum efficiency.
It is also important to install the thermostat properly to ensure accurate temperature readings and consistent performance. Follow the manufacturer’s instructions carefully and place the thermostat away from sources of heat or drafts that could affect its operation. Regularly check and calibrate the thermostat to ensure that it is functioning correctly and maintaining the desired temperature levels.
